Hallo zusammen,
Ich hab grade ein kleines Problem.
Ich bin momentan dabei, mich ein wenig mit der TreeView auseinanderzusetzen.
Das klappt soweit auch sehr gut.
Nur wollte ich den 1."Oberknotenpunkt" und die Knotenpunkte 2. Ordnung Fett markieren.
Das klappt an sich auch ganz gut, nur wird dabei immer ein Teil des Textes abgeschnitten.
Wenn man genau hinguckt, sieht man, dass der "Fette" Text immer an der Stelle abgeschnitten wird, an der der nicht fette Text (so wie er vorher war) aufgehört hat.
Dabei ist es egal, ob ich den Knotenpunkten manuell per Code die Fette Markierung setze, oder es direkt über das Eigenschaftsfenster der TreeView mache.
Auch wenn es denke ich mal irrelevant ist, hier mal der verwendete Code:
Spoiler anzeigen
Und zu guter letzt noch 2 Bilder von der TreeView, einmal normal (nicht-fette Schrift) und einmal "eingefettet".
Habt ihr 'ne Ahnung woran das liegen könnte?
// Nebenbei: Ich meine schonmal ein Thema mit dem gleichen Problem hier gesehen zu haben, nur leider finde ich es nicht mehr.
Wenn es jemand finden sollte, wäre ich sehr dankbar, wenn er den Link hier posten könnte.
Gruß, PiasSoft
Ich hab grade ein kleines Problem.
Ich bin momentan dabei, mich ein wenig mit der TreeView auseinanderzusetzen.
Das klappt soweit auch sehr gut.
Nur wollte ich den 1."Oberknotenpunkt" und die Knotenpunkte 2. Ordnung Fett markieren.
Das klappt an sich auch ganz gut, nur wird dabei immer ein Teil des Textes abgeschnitten.
Wenn man genau hinguckt, sieht man, dass der "Fette" Text immer an der Stelle abgeschnitten wird, an der der nicht fette Text (so wie er vorher war) aufgehört hat.
Dabei ist es egal, ob ich den Knotenpunkten manuell per Code die Fette Markierung setze, oder es direkt über das Eigenschaftsfenster der TreeView mache.
Auch wenn es denke ich mal irrelevant ist, hier mal der verwendete Code:
VB.NET-Quellcode
- Dim f As New System.Drawing.Font("Microsoft Sans Serif", 8, FontStyle.Bold)
- frmtree.Nodes(0).NodeFont = f
- frmtree.Nodes(0).ForeColor = Color.DarkBlue
- For Each node In frmtree.Nodes(0).Nodes
- frmtree.SelectedNode = node
- frmtree.SelectedNode.NodeFont = f
- frmtree.SelectedNode.ForeColor = Color.SaddleBrown
- Next
Und zu guter letzt noch 2 Bilder von der TreeView, einmal normal (nicht-fette Schrift) und einmal "eingefettet".
Habt ihr 'ne Ahnung woran das liegen könnte?
// Nebenbei: Ich meine schonmal ein Thema mit dem gleichen Problem hier gesehen zu haben, nur leider finde ich es nicht mehr.
Wenn es jemand finden sollte, wäre ich sehr dankbar, wenn er den Link hier posten könnte.
Gruß, PiasSoft
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von „PiasSoft“ ()